Context
Released in 1995, 'Cause for Conflict' marked Kreator's sixth studio album during a transitional phase following their acclaimed 'Renewal' in 1992. At this point, the band was navigating shifts in both musical style and lineup, propelling them toward a more modern sound while maintaining their thrash metal roots.

Cause for Conflict is an album by Kreator, released in 1995. A relentless barrage of aggressive thrash riffs and politically charged lyrics defines this album's ferocity. This album is notable for its critical reception, with many fans praising its return to a heavier sound compared to previous releases. It also solidified Kreator's place within the European thrash metal scene, influencing a generation of metal bands and contributing to the genre's evolution in the mid-90s.
